When playing World of Warcraft, how does one specifically advance their character's level?

Level one. 1-10 level

New players' journeys now begin in Exile's Reach, a fresh new beginning zone. The island was made with fresh players in mind to help them learn the basics of the class they've decided to play, as well as the game's core mechanics and the many commands available inside the game. It's important to note that this brief narrative arc is shared equally by the Horde and the Alliance. The last stage of this zone's exploration will include a dungeon with a two-boss scenario and room for one to five adventurers.

 

Phase two. 10-50 level

Once a player reaches level 10 and finishes the task chain on the Isle of Exiles, he or she will be transferred to either Orgrimmar or Stormwind, where they will be assigned further assignments in the Battle for Azeroth add-locales. If they achieve these goals, they will be promoted to level 50. For their part, veteran players may use the new Chromie Time system to choose their own early game expansion and leveling route. Even if they choose to expand, they still have this choice.

 

In Chromie's time, players may pump their characters in a new set of locations where the challenges they face from enemies, NPCs, objects, spells, and so on are scaled according on their current level. It's important to note that the time period in which Chromie's time occurs is distinct from the time period in which the game's pumping locations are in use (in the range of 10–50 levels). Chromie's time functions similarly to Warmode in that it does not connect automatically and requires a chat with Chromie, who can be located in either Orgrimmar or Stormwind, in order to activate. In each of these metropolises, you may locate Chromie. The player may choose to play through any of the six established campaigns in the game, including Cataclysm (which contains Classic locales), The Burning Crusade, The Burning Kingdom, and Legion. This option will be presented to the player by Chromie. You'll be thrust into a brand-new era of Chromie's Time as soon as you choose a campaign and given your first assignment. After that, you need to proceed to the designated pumping spot per the mission's instructions.

 

Every location's threshold will be both lower and higher than usual while operating in this manner. This will allow you to observe your sequential progress as you go from one area to another while pumping. Locations that scale to the maximum level in an expansion will also be affected by Chromie's Time, but the level cap will be set at the expansion's maximum level. This includes the Isle of Quel'Danas (levels 30-50), the Isle of Thunder (levels 35-50), the Tanaan Jungle (levels 40-50), Suramar, and Argus (levels 50-60). (40-50). (45-50). Both Nazjatar and Mechagon are required for additional tasks but are not part of the Pumping accomplishment since they cannot be obtained until level 50.

Keep in mind that between levels 10 and 49, you have full discretion over whether Chromie's Point Mode is activated or not. You may leave Chromie's Time Mode and continue your adventure in the regular timeline after you've reached a specific point. The option to adjust War Mode is also available there. Conflict Mode

Nothing has changed in this mode. The ratio of Horde to Alliance players in this game mode will decide the exact magnitude of the experience gain boost, which may be anywhere from 10% to 30%. It was originally said that this mode will be used during the Chromie's Time era. This mode will be separate from the enabled mode outside of Chromie's Time, and the benefit it provides will be dependent on the percentage of players that have engaged war mode during Chromie's Time alone. You need to have finished at least 20 levels in the game to access this mode.
